dumi icon indicating copy to clipboard operation
dumi copied to clipboard

bug: antd4.x在dumi2.0当中丢失样式

Open blackraindrop opened this issue 1 year ago • 2 comments

.dumirc.ts 文件中设置 extraBabelPlugins 按需引入样式也不行。

步骤 1、官网脚手架初始化项目 2、添加[email protected]的版本 3、在docs中的md中编写引入组件 image

image

image

blackraindrop avatar Mar 12 '23 15:03 blackraindrop

复现不了,删除缓存重跑试下 node_modules/.cache

PeachScript avatar Mar 13 '23 10:03 PeachScript

~~复现不了,删除缓存重跑试下 node_modules/.cache~~

更正一下,代码块 demo 里会有这个问题,因为代码块的编译是走 SWC 的,不会经过 babel-plugin-import 处理,但这个问题目前看没有好的解法,替代方案:

  1. 有按需加载需求的代码块 demo 都换成外部 demo
  2. 手动在 .dumi/global.less 里全量引入 antd 样式文件

PeachScript avatar Mar 14 '23 02:03 PeachScript